The Coronado National Forest is made up of several districts but the district with Madera Canyon Nature Trail is the Nogales Ranger District which comprises four mountain ranges: the Santa Rita, Tumacacori, Pajarito, and San Luis Mountains. Madera Canyon nature trail. . Mount Wrightson is the highest point in the Tucson region at 9,456 ft. Named after William Wrighston, a miner and entrepreneur who was killed in 1865 by Apaches during the battle of Fort Buchanan. This trail actually stretches from Proctor Trailhead, a short distance down-canyon from Whitehouse Picnic Area, to Mt Wrightson Picnic Area at the end of the Madera Canyon Road. . A hike on this trail accomplishes a 1000-foot accumulated gain, all at an elevation of over 5,400 feet, making temperatures much more friendly. The Madera Nature Trail, portions of which are paved and barrier free, lead from the picnic area into a nearby mesquite and oak woodland and sycamore-shaded riparian area. A world-renowned location for bird watching, Madera Canyon is a major resting place for migrating species, while the extensive trail system of the Santa Rita Mountains is easily accessed from the Canyon’s campground and picnic areas.
